SEC Chair White Says the SEC is Investigating Accredited Investor Due Diligence 

SEC Chair White Says the SEC is Investigating Accredited Investor Due Diligence 

In a recent speech, SEC Chair Mary Jo White announced that the SEC has opened investigations relating to private placements where issuers failed to properly vet accredited investors.  Responding to a question about crowdfunding, Ms. White said that the SEC has “open investigations” into the “reasonable efforts that issuers have to make to determine that who they’re selling to are accredited investors and either just not doing it at all or doing a job that clearly doesn’t pass muster.”

OUR TAKE: We had warned that the SEC would enhance efforts to scrutinize accredited investor due diligence (see http://blog2.cipperman.com/2015/04/private-offering-sponsors-failed-to-ensure-that-investors-were-accredited/).  It appears that more enforcement actions are on the way.
